Maison  >  Questions et réponses  >  le corps du texte

MYSQL Workbench - Index après suppression (Java)

<p>J'ai un problème avec MYSQL Workbench. Disons que j'ai cette table et que l'utilisateur "x" a un indice de 8. Disons que je supprime cet utilisateur, donc maintenant je n'ai que 7 utilisateurs. Si je crée un nouvel utilisateur à l'aide de la console Java, le nouvel utilisateur sera créé avec l'ID 9 car il est auto-incrémenté. Existe-t-il un moyen de dire à Workbench de démarrer à partir du dernier numéro ? Dans ce cas précis, créer le nouvel utilisateur à partir de 8 au lieu de 9 ? </p> <p>J'ai essayé de vérifier partout sur le Web, mais je n'ai trouvé que quelques requêtes pour recréer la table, mais ce n'est pas ce que je veux car j'ai des clés étrangères liées à la table, donc je ne peux pas simplement supprimer la table et recréer en créer une autre. . </p>
P粉729518806P粉729518806411 Il y a quelques jours508

répondre à tous(1)je répondrai

  • P粉343141633

    P粉3431416332023-09-06 09:18:20

    Je ne connais pas MYSQL Workbench, mais je pense que vous pourrez peut-être modifier la table et changer la valeur de AUTO_INCRMENT.

    Voici un lien qui en parle plus en détail et contient même un exemple : https://www.w3schools.com/mysql/mysql_autoincrement.asp

    J'espère que cela vous aidera.

    répondre
    0
  • Annulerrépondre